Retour à la liste des articles Articles
8 minutes de lecture

Comment apprendre SQL sans aucune connaissance en programmation

Si vous pensez que l'apprentissage du langage SQL est réservé aux programmeurs, vous vous trompez lourdement. Cette compétence est tout à fait à votre portée ! Le langage SQL n'est pas seulement populaire et demandé, il est aussi très facile et intuitif à apprendre. Lisez la suite pour en savoir plus !

Vous êtes à la recherche d'inspiration pour commencer à apprendre le langage SQL. Vous souhaitez peut-être changer d'emploi ou devenir plus compétitif sur le marché du travail. Vous traitez peut-être d'énormes quantités de données, que vous analysez ou collectez, et vous avez l'impression qu'un fichier Excel ne suffit pas. Si seulement il existait un outil capable de rechercher ce dont vous avez besoin dans les bases de données. Oh, attendez ! C'est exactement ce que fait SQL !

Dans cet article, je vous montrerai les meilleures façons d'apprendre SQL. Je parlerai en particulier de l'utilisation des cours de SQL en ligne, qui sont de riches sources de connaissances et des endroits parfaits pour mettre en pratique vos nouvelles compétences. S'il s'agit de votre première expérience avec SQL, jetez un coup d'œil à notre SQL pour les débutants parcours. Il s'agit d'un parcours de formation complet qui ne nécessite aucune expérience en programmation informatique ou en TI.

Vous avez probablement de nombreuses questions concernant l'apprentissage du langage SQL. Je vais me concentrer sur les principales questions que se posent tous les débutants en SQL.

Qu'est-ce que SQL ?

Le langage de requête structuré (SQL) est un langage de programmation qui peut "dialoguer" avec les bases de données. C'est un outil puissant qui peut vous aider à trouver les détails nécessaires, à les comparer et à tirer des conclusions.

SQL a été conçu pour gérer et manipuler des bases de données relationnelles. Il fonctionne en utilisant diverses commandes pour interagir avec la base de données ; quelques-unes de ces commandes sont SELECT, INSERT, UPDATE et DELETE.

Cela vous semble-t-il trop difficile ? Imaginez une base de données comme une immense bibliothèque, où tous les livres sont placés dans des catalogues de différents sujets. Chaque sujet représente une table dans la base de données, et chaque livre est comme une ligne de données stockée dans la table. SQL est comme la personne qui vous aide à trouver le livre dont vous avez besoin. Vous lui dites ce que vous cherchez, et elle parcourt le catalogue et vous dit sur quelle étagère vous pouvez trouver votre livre.

SQL peut vous aider à ajouter de nouvelles informations à la base de données, à mettre à jour les informations existantes ou à supprimer les informations qui ne sont plus nécessaires. Si vous souhaitez en savoir plus sur SQL, consultez cet article sur l'histoire de SQL et ses nombreuses utilisations.

Pourquoi le langage SQL est-il facile à apprendre ?

SQL a été conçu pour être appris et utilisé par des non-informaticiens. Il utilise des phrases simples en anglais pour décrire les opérations de la base de données, de sorte qu'il est relativement facile de saisir les concepts de base et la syntaxe du langage. Les commandes sont conçues pour être faciles à lire et à comprendre.

apprendre SQL sans connaissances en programmation

Le langage SQL est également un langage déclaratif. Cela signifie que vous dites à la base de données ce que vous voulez qu'elle fasse et qu'elle détermine la manière la plus efficace de le faire. Il est donc plus facile pour les utilisateurs de travailler avec le langage SQL, car ils n'ont pas à se préoccuper des détails techniques concernant la manière dont la base de données effectue les opérations.

Le grand avantage du langage SQL est qu'il existe une multitude de ressources disponibles. Le langage SQL existe depuis des décennies et est largement utilisé ; c'est pourquoi il existe une grande quantité de ressources pour l'apprendre. Il existe de nombreux livres, tutoriels en ligne et cours qui vous aideront à commencer votre apprentissage.

Comment et où commencer à apprendre le langage SQL

Vous pouvez apprendre le langage SQL sans aucune connaissance en programmation, mais vous devez être motivé et déterminé. Lorsque vous partez de zéro, il est bon de s'assurer que vous utilisez une source de connaissances fiable.

Il existe de nombreuses façons d'apprendre. Vous pouvez commencer par lire des livres sur le langage SQL ou regarder des tutoriels sur YouTube, mais la manière la plus efficace d'apprendre une compétence comme le langage SQL est de suivre un cours en ligne. Ce type de formation est conçu pour tous les types d'apprenants.

Pourquoi un cours comme SQL pour les débutants est-il parfait pour les débutants ? Tout d'abord, il propose un ensemble complet de théorie et de pratique. Vous n'avez pas besoin de savoir par où commencer votre apprentissage. Le cours est organisé de manière à ce que vous commenciez par des sujets simples. Cela vous permet de comprendre progressivement le fonctionnement de SQL. Chaque sujet est accompagné d'un peu de théorie et d'un exemple. Ensuite, vous exercez vos connaissances en écrivant et en exécutant des requêtes SQL réelles. Cela vous semble un peu effrayant ? Ne vous inquiétez pas : tout se passe dans un environnement en ligne créé spécialement pour que les apprenants puissent essayer de nouvelles choses, faire des erreurs et les corriger.

Comment fonctionnent les cours de LearnSQL.fr?

Tout d'abord, vous n'avez rien à installer sur votre ordinateur. Avec un cours en ligne, vous disposez de tous les outils nécessaires. Il vous suffit d'avoir un ordinateur avec une connexion Internet et un navigateur. Trouvez un endroit calme ou n'importe quel endroit que vous aimez et commencez. Avec ce cours, vous apprendrez très vite.

Tous les cours de LearnSQL.fr sont interactifs, vous apprendrez donc par la pratique. Après avoir terminé le cours SQL Basics, vous aurez écrit plus de 100 requêtes SQL ! Dans chaque exercice, vous lisez un peu, puis vous résolvez un exercice lié à ce que vous avez lu. La tâche de l'exercice consiste à écrire du code SQL réel. La plate-forme exécute votre code sur une base de données réelle, puis vérifie votre solution et vous indique si elle est correcte ou non. Si vous êtes bloqué, vous pouvez utiliser un indice. Vous pouvez également discuter de vos questions difficiles avec la communauté d'apprentissage.

Ce cours en ligne vous enseigne essentiellement comment obtenir les données d'une base de données. Vous apprendrez les constructions fondamentales de SQL - comment récupérer les données que vous voulez, comment combiner les données de plusieurs tables, comment faire des calculs simples sur les données, et comment agréger les données. Les données du cours et les exercices sont conçus pour ressembler à des problèmes du monde réel.

SQL pour les débutants Ce cours a été conçu pour les débutants, mais il convient également aux personnes qui ont déjà une certaine connaissance du langage SQL mais qui souhaitent développer ou affiner leurs compétences. C'est un bon moyen de rafraîchir et de consolider vos connaissances en SQL.

apprendre SQL sans connaissances en programmation

Le cours se compose de 8 parties divisées en courtes leçons. Il y a 129 exercices et il faut environ 10 heures pour terminer le cours. Si vous le souhaitez, vous pouvez facilement le terminer en une semaine.

Bien entendu, vous obtiendrez les meilleurs résultats si vous adaptez votre méthode d'apprentissage à vos préférences personnelles. Réfléchissez à la manière dont vous apprenez le plus efficacement. Choisissez le moment de la journée où votre cerveau est prêt à apprendre et trouvez un espace approprié. Apprenez aussi longtemps que vous le jugez nécessaire. Ne vous forcez pas. Si vous ne pouvez apprendre qu'une demi-heure par jour, ce n'est pas grave. Faites ce que vous pouvez pour apprendre régulièrement et efficacement. Et amusez-vous !

Apprendre avec un cours en ligne vous donne toujours la possibilité de revenir sur les leçons que vous souhaitez rafraîchir. Vous pouvez apprendre à votre propre rythme et assimiler autant de choses que nécessaire à un moment donné.

Après avoir appris les bases du langage SQL, quelle est la prochaine étape ?

Lorsque vous avez terminé SQL pour les débutantsIl est important de continuer à apprendre. SQL est un langage ; si vous ne l'utilisez pas, vous l'oublierez facilement. Nourrissez votre développement futur en exerçant vos connaissances en SQL. En d'autres termes, pratiquez - beaucoup.

Notre formation Exercices Pratiques de SQL est conçu pour les personnes qui ont suivi le cours SQL pour les débutants. C'est l'endroit idéal pour pratiquer toutes les constructions SQL de base. Le cours contient 88 exercices allant de tâches simples comme SELECT … FROM à des problèmes plus avancés impliquant plusieurs sous-requêtes. Cet ensemble d'exercices montrera clairement vos forces et vos faiblesses, afin que vous puissiez vous concentrer sur les points à améliorer. Le temps estimé pour compléter cet ensemble d'exercices est également d'environ 10 heures.

apprendre SQL sans connaissances en programmation

Lorsque vous vous sentez plus à l'aise avec les sujets SQL de base, vous pouvez commencer à affiner des compétences particulières. Par exemple, vous pouvez décider d'approfondir les jointures, qui vous permettent d'accéder à des données provenant de plusieurs tables. Notre cours Les jointures en SQL vous permettra de pratiquer les jointures SQL, qui représentent souvent un défi pour les débutants en SQL. Ce cours comporte 93 exercices, avec des sections sur différents aspects de Les jointures en SQL.

Continuer à apprendre le langage SQL

Enfin, si vous souhaitez vous entraîner régulièrement sur le long terme, essayez nos défis mensuels La pratique du SQL. Chaque défi a un thème spécifique et contient 5 à 10 exercices que vous pouvez réaliser en une heure environ. Les problèmes sont toujours intrigants ; jusqu'à présent, nous avons aidé à concevoir un jardin de fleurs, appris des faits intéressants sur le cosmos et exploré des stations d'hiver au Tyrol.

Outre les cours en ligne, vous pouvez consulter les tutoriels SQL pour les débutants, lire des livres et des articles de blog, et enrichir constamment vos connaissances. Au bout du compte, il y a toujours une récompense. Il peut s'agir d'une satisfaction ou d'un nouvel emploi de rêve dans le domaine du langage SQL. Alors n'hésitez pas - commencez à apprendre SQL dès aujourd'hui !